Sudokuzzunk Angularral!
Tudjuk, hogy a browserek Javascript kódot futtatnak. A kliens oldali WEB fejlesztők típusossága és OOP koncepciói miatt szeretnek TypeScript-ben programozni. Ez szép és jó, de a kódot a browser nem tudja futtatni. Ezért a kódot „át/le kell fordítani”. C++, C#, Java esetében mindezt a compiler végzi. Ekkor keletkezik COM, vagy EXE kiterjesztésű futtatható file. Igenám de TypeScript esetén nem keletkezik futtatható file. A TypeScript kódot csak átfordítjuk Javascript kóddá. Megkülönböztetésül a compile szótól a folyamatot az angol transpile műszóval illették a fejlesztők.
Helyezzük el a transpile szó betűit egy 9x9-es négyzetrácsban a Sudoku játékszabályainak megfelelően, azaz egy sorban, egy oszlopban, és egy-egy 3x3-as régióban csak különböző betűk szerepelhetnek.
Jó szórakozást kívánok!
Kulcsár Ernő
Microsoft Certified Trainer, MCSD, MCSE, CEH